Before, 'undef' was equivalent to unlimited, but '0' is the "explicitly unlimited" value, so if the user doesn't request an override, apply limits as if the user was unprivileged (otherwise there's no way for privileged users to explicitly ask to not override the configured limits). Signed-off-by: Wolfgang Bumiller <w.bumiller@proxmox.com>